Abstract
A polyvinylidene fluoride (PVF 2) phase shifter is characterized in terms of amplitude response uniformity, frequency response uniformity, and ultimate sensitivity to electric field. Phase-drift compensation with this PVF 2 device is demonstrated in a Mach-Zehnder fiber interferometer. The compensator can be operated at the pi/2-phase mode for maximum sensitivity in detection applications, or the pi-phase mode for maximum frequency mixing efficiency.
